Daniel D. Haggerty is a lawyer based in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, specializing in commercial litigation, creditors’ rights, bankruptcy, and transactional matters. Daniel D. Haggerty focuses his legal practice on a variety of areas, including commercial litigation, creditors’ rights, bankruptcy, and transactional matters. A significant portion of his work involves representing banks and financial institutions in complex workout matters. This includes tasks such as reviewing and revising loan documents, negotiating forbearance agreements, securing debt with additional collateral, and pursuing debtors both in and out of bankruptcy. He has a successful track record of obtaining approval for Chapter 11 creditors’ plans and liquidating assets under Article 9 of the Uniform Commercial Code. In addition to his work with financial institutions, Dan also handles a wide range of real estate issues for his clients. This includes representing buyers and sellers in real estate transactions and litigating cases involving easement disputes, home owners’ disputes, and the Safe Dam Act. As part of his litigation practice, Dan represents individuals, businesses, and trustees in various matters such as contract claims, insurance bad faith claims, franchise disputes, employment agreement enforcement, intellectual property issues, shareholder and partnership disputes, civil rights cases, and prerogative writ actions involving municipalities and counties. Dan also provides legal representation for both employers and employees in employment contract disputes, including cases involving non-compete, non-solicitation, and confidentiality agreements.
